Comhairle Welcomes Grant Settlement

Comhairle nan Eilean Siar has given a cautious welcome to the local government grant settlement announced today by the Minister for Finance and Local Government, Angus Mackay.

Speaking in response to the announcement, the Convener of the Comhairle, Mr. Alex MacDonald, said: "The figures announced today are good news for the Western Isles. In particular I am pleased that the Comhairle's SINA funding is not to be reduced by £8m as was widely reported at one stage. We made strong representations to Ministers who listened carefully and have clearly recognised the validity of our case.

The AEF figures show a real term increase and although we are at the bottom end of the increases, we recognise the pressure on other local authorities. It is important to note however, that this is three year settlement and the biggest increase is in the first year. We must be careful to adopt a prudent and cautious approach to how this money is used with particular regard to revenue consequences.

We warmly welcome the significant increase in capital allocation, by 20% next year and 34.3% over the three years. Again, we are at the bottom end of the increase and recognise the pressures on other local authorities. We will however be aiming to maximise the benefit for people throughout the islands by allocating funds in ways that improve economic prospects and public services. Prudence will again be our watchword and we will have regard to the longer term consequences of every project, especially for our revenue budget.

Overall, this is a good settlement for the Western Isles which will allow us to carefully plan over the next three years in a cautious and careful manner."
